#!/bin/sh # Output warnings if disks are too full (in percentage # terms) or have too little space available. # This script goes through all the mounted filesystems # and checks each to see if the disk is nearly full, # reporting only on those disks that warrant more attention. # Set thresholds min_free=4000 max_in_use=55 # Get a list of all file systems. filesystems=`df -k | grep -v Use | grep -v none | awk '{ print $6 }'` for filesystem in $filesystems do # Cache results for this file system. entry=`df -k $filesystem | tail -1` # Split out the amount of space free as well as in-use percentage. free=`echo $entry | cut -d' ' -f4` in_use=`echo $entry | cut -d' ' -f5 | cut -d'%' -f1 ` # Check the file system percent in use. if [ $(expr "$in_use > $max_in_use" ) ] then echo "$filesystem has only $free KB free at $in_use%." else # Check the available space against threshold. # Only make this check if the in use is OK. result=$( echo " scale=2 /* two decimal places */ print $free < $min_free" | bc) #if [ $(expr "$free < $min_free" ) ] if [ $(expr "$result != 0" ) ] then echo "$filesystem has only $free KB free." fi fi done
